Leading consumer electronics manufacturer, Samsung Electronics, today expanded the Galaxy family lineup by adding Android-based Galaxy Player. The portable devices deliver 4” or 5” screen on two of the new models offering users a way to enjoy games, music, videos, social media and e-books.
The 4” and 5” screen models of Galaxy Player, weigh just 5 and 7 ounces respectively,packed with some powerful features for entertainment, communication and information, while on the move. Both ultra-portable devices boast Wi-Fi connectivity for quick and easy access to online services.
The Galaxy Player feature front and rear facing cameras including a powerful flash on the 5-inch model, to deliver best results for videoconferencing. The iPod Touch rivals feature stereo speakers for enjoying music or videos while adding support for Adobe Flash 10.1 to access almost any content on the Web.

Galaxy Player Features:
1. Qik Applications for VoIP calls over a Wi-Fi Connection
2. Pre-loaded Skype on 4-inch model
3. Microphone
4. Video-Conferencing via the Front-facing camera
5. Social Networking
6. Browse, Download and Read e-books on the Galaxy Player’s large 4” or 5” screens
7. Stereo speakers with Virtual 5.1 surround sound and Samsung’s SoundALive
8. Super Clear LCD WVGA screens
9. Support for popular video formats, including DivX, Xvid, WMV, MPEG 4 and H.264 formats
10. Support for Audio formats, including MP 3,WMA, AAC, Ogg and Flac
11. Drag ‘N Play support
12. MicroSD slot with storage expandable to 32 GB
13. DLNA Certified with support to AllShare
14. Access To Google’s Android Market
15. Support for Adobe Flash 10.1
16. Powered with Google Android 2.2 “Froyo“, upgradeable to Android 2.3 “Gingerbread”
